What I Check Before Buying
Before I buy any Beats By Dr Dre White product, I always check a few important things. I look at the battery life, comfort, sound quality, and whether the model is wired or wireless. I also pay attention to the fit, especially if I plan to wear them for long periods. For me, it is important that the headphones or earbuds feel secure without causing discomfort.
Sound Quality I Expect
One of the main reasons I choose Beats is the sound. I usually expect strong bass, clear vocals, and energetic audio that makes my playlists feel more exciting. If I listen to hip-hop, pop, or workout music, this sound signature works really well for me. I still make sure the audio balance matches my preferences, since some people may prefer a flatter or more neutral sound.
Comfort and Fit Matter to Me
I never ignore comfort when buying headphones. If I am getting over-ear Beats, I want soft ear cushions and a headband that does not press too hard. If I am choosing earbuds, I want different ear tip sizes and a snug fit that stays in place. Comfort is especially important to me if I use them while traveling, working, or exercising.
Battery Life and Charging
Battery life is another thing I always review carefully. I prefer a model that can last through my workday or long trips without needing frequent charging. I also check how fast it charges, because quick top-ups are very useful for my schedule. For wireless models, I find it helpful when the charging case or cable is easy to use and carry.
Design and White Finish
I like the white finish because it looks fresh, modern, and easy to match with my other devices and outfits. At the same time, I know white products can show dirt or wear more easily, so I think about maintenance too. If I buy white Beats, I make sure I store them properly and clean them regularly so they keep their polished look.
Features I Find Useful
When I shop for Beats By Dr Dre White, I look for features that make life easier. Some of the features I value include noise cancellation, transparency mode, built-in microphones, easy device switching, and touch or button controls. I also appreciate water or sweat resistance if I plan to use them during workouts or while commuting.
